What is Meant by Cross-Platform App Development?
Cross-platform app development refers to the practice of building applications that can operate on multiple operating systems using a shared codebase. Instead of developing separate native apps for Android and iOS, developers use frameworks that allow code reuse while still delivering near-native performance.

Flexibility at its Best
Flutter stands out because it does not rely on platform-specific UI components. Instead, it uses its own rendering engine to draw widgets directly onto the screen. This approach gives developers greater control over design and performance while ensuring consistency across devices.

What Is Flutter and Why It Matters in 2026?
Flutter is an open-source UI software development kit created by Google. It was officially released in 2017 and has grown rapidly since then. Flutter uses the Dart programming language, which is optimized for fast compilation and smooth animations.
Cool Widgets
One of the defining features of Flutter is its widget-based architecture. Everything in Flutter is a widget, from buttons and text to layouts and animations. This design philosophy makes it easier to build complex user interfaces while keeping code organized and reusable.

Why Flutter Instead of Other Cross Platform Apps?
Flutter operates differently from other cross-platform frameworks. Instead of acting as a bridge between code and native components, Flutter compiles directly into native ARM code. This eliminates the performance bottlenecks often associated with traditional hybrid frameworks.
Supportive Rendering Engine
Flutter’s rendering engine, Skia, is responsible for drawing UI elements. Because Flutter controls every pixel on the screen, it ensures consistent visuals across platforms. This is particularly valuable for brands that want a uniform identity across mobile and web applications.
Optimized Reloads
Another key feature is Hot Reload. This allows developers to see changes in real time without restarting the application. Hot Reload significantly speeds up development and debugging, making Flutter a favorite among development teams aiming for agility.

Challenges of Using Flutter for Cross-Platform Apps
Larger App Size
One of the commonly discussed challenges of Flutter is app size. Flutter apps tend to be larger than native apps because they include the Flutter engine and framework libraries.
While this may not be a critical issue for most users, it can be a concern in regions with limited storage or slower internet speeds. Developers can mitigate this through optimization techniques, but it remains a consideration during planning.
Limited Access to Native Features
Although Flutter provides extensive plugin support, access to certain platform-specific features may still require custom native code. This can add complexity to development, especially for apps that rely heavily on hardware-level integrations.
That said, Flutter’s plugin ecosystem continues to expand, reducing this gap with each update.
Learning Curve with Dart
Dart is not as widely used as languages like JavaScript or Python. Teams unfamiliar with Dart may require initial training, which can slow down early development phases.
However, Dart’s simplicity and clear syntax often make it easier to learn than expected, especially for developers with prior object-oriented programming experience.
Real-World Adoption of Flutter Across Industries
Flutter is no longer limited to experimental projects. It is used by global brands across various industries, including eCommerce, finance, education, and healthcare.
Apps like Google Ads, Alibaba, BMW, and eBay Motors use Flutter to deliver high-performance cross-platform experiences. These companies value Flutter’s ability to scale while maintaining design consistency.
According to Google, Flutter-powered apps are deployed on over 2 billion devices worldwide. This statistic reflects the framework’s maturity and reliability in real-world environments.

Frequently Asked Questions (FAQs)
How does flutter compare to other cross-platform frameworks like react native?
Flutter provides better UI consistency because it does not depend on native components. Its performance is often superior since it avoids JavaScript bridges. However, React Native may have a larger pool of developers due to JavaScript familiarity. Flutter stands out for its smooth animations and strong control over design elements.
What are the performance advantages of using Flutter?
Flutter applications are known for near-native performance because they are compiled directly to native code. The framework uses the Skia graphics engine to render UI efficiently. This results in smooth animations and quick response times. For most use cases, Flutter apps perform comparably to native applications.
What challenges do developers face when using Flutter?
One challenge is the relatively smaller ecosystem compared to older frameworks. Some platform-specific features may require writing custom native code. Additionally, Flutter apps can have larger file sizes, which may be a concern for certain users. Learning Dart can also be a hurdle for developers new to the language.
Is Flutter suitable for large-scale or enterprise applications?
Yes, Flutter can be used for large-scale applications when properly architected. Many companies use Flutter for production apps with complex features. However, it requires careful planning for state management and scalability. Choosing the right architecture patterns is crucial for long-term maintainability.
How does Flutter handle UI and design consistency across platforms?
Flutter uses a widget-based architecture that gives developers full control over UI elements. It offers both Material Design and Cupertino widgets to match platform-specific styles. This ensures a consistent yet native-like user experience. Developers can also customize widgets to align with brand identity.
